Well Power re-circ is the only REAL priority, though I must admit I'm fond of the Targeting aug.
Combine level 4 targetting with a laser sight, no need for scope-sights, pinpoint accuracy at any range.

Power Recirculator stats:
Level 1: Multiplier of 0.9
Level 2: Multiplier of 0.8
Level 3: Multiplier of 0.6
Level 4: Multiplier of 0.4
So, if an aug uses 100units/minute, then with your power recirculator at level 4 it will only use 40units/minute.
